What is a 6 Volt Golf Cart Battery?

A 6 volt golf cart battery is a deep-cycle battery designed for repeated discharge and recharge. Unlike a car starter battery, which delivers a quick burst of energy, deep-cycle batteries are built to provide steady power over long periods. Types of 6V Golf Cart Batteries

Lead-Acid 6V Batteries

These are the traditional choice and remain widely used. They come in two forms:

  • Flooded Lead-Acid (FLA): requires water refilling and ventilation.
  • Sealed Lead-Acid (AGM/Gel): maintenance-free and spill-resistant.

Pros:

  • Lower upfront cost.
  • Proven, widely available.
  • Reliable performance for standard use.

Cons:

  • Heavy and bulky.
  • Shorter lifespan (3–5 years).
  • Limited usable capacity.

In fact, many course operators still choose AGM or FLA for their predictability and affordability.

Lithium 6V Batteries

Actually, lithium batteries — especially LiFePO4 — are reshaping the industry.

Pros:

  • Much lighter weight.
  • Longer cycle life (8–12 years).
  • Deeper usable capacity.
  • Faster charging.

Cons:

  • Higher initial cost.
  • Requires compatible chargers.

In fact, despite the upfront price, lithium often wins long-term because of lower maintenance and replacement costs.

Performance and Runtime

Runtime depends on amp-hour (Ah) capacity, terrain, load, and discharge habits. A typical 6V lead-acid battery offers around 225Ah.

In fact, in real-world use, a golf cart carrying four passengers on hilly terrain will draw far more power than a light-duty cart on flat ground. Actually, upgrading to higher-capacity 6V batteries or switching to lithium ensures more consistent range.


Maintenance Tips for Lead-Acid 6V golf cart Batteries

  1. Charge fully after each use.
  2. Maintain proper water levels (flooded types).
  3. Keep terminals clean and tight.
  4. Equalize charge periodically.
  5. Store fully charged in cool, dry conditions.

In fact, following these steps carefully can extend lead-acid battery life by years.

Advantages of Lithium 6V Batteries

  • Stable voltage throughout discharge.
  • Faster charging with smart chargers.
  • Lower weight improves handling.
  • Thousands of cycles mean years of service.

Actually, many fleets that switch to lithium report reduced downtime, longer range, and easier maintenance.


Installation Tips and Safety

  • Disconnect charger before servicing.
  • Use insulated tools.
  • Ventilate when charging flooded batteries.
  • Follow torque specs on terminals.

In fact, careful installation prevents accidents and extends battery life.

Signs You Need Replacement

  • Sluggish acceleration.
  • Reduced range.
  • Overheating or bulging cases.
  • Inconsistent charging.

In fact, replacing the full set together ensures even performance.


Pricing and Total Cost of Ownership

  • Lead-Acid Flooded: $100–$150.
  • AGM/Gel: $150–$250.
  • Lithium: $500–$900.

Actually, lithium may look expensive, but over a 10-year span, it often saves money compared to replacing lead-acid multiple times.


Sizing Your Battery Pack

If your cart consumes 100 amps per hour and you need 2 hours of runtime, that’s 200Ah required. A 36V system with six 225Ah 6V batteries provides that capacity.

Actually, adding 20–30% extra capacity ensures smoother performance under heavy loads.

Charger Compatibility

Not all chargers are compatible with lithium. In fact, using the wrong charger risks overcharging or undercharging. Smart chargers with adjustable profiles are ideal, especially for fleets.

Actually, upgrading your charger along with your batteries maximizes efficiency and battery lifespan.

Environmental Impact and Recycling

Lead-acid batteries are highly recyclable. In fact, they’re one of the most recycled consumer products worldwide. Lithium recycling infrastructure is improving, and many manufacturers now support take-back programs.

Myths and Realities

  • Myth: Lithium is always better.
    Reality: In fact, for occasional users, lead-acid can be more cost-effective.
  • Myth: Higher Ah always means huge range increases.
    Reality: Actually, terrain, load, and efficiency matter just as much.
